#191494 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#191494 is composed of 9.8% red, 7.8%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 242.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.2% and a lightness of 32.9%. #191494 color hex could be obtained by blending #3228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#191494 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#191494 has RGB values of R:25, G:20,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 1643668.

Shades and Tints of #191494
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010a is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#191494
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4e5a is the less saturated color, while #0701a7 is the most saturated one.
